1. Isela name meaning and origin

Isela is a captivating feminine name that embodies a rich tapestry of linguistic and cultural influences. Primarily recognized in Spanish-speaking regions, it is widely regarded as a variant of Isabel, a name with deep roots tracing back to the Hebrew Elisheba. This ancient name translates to 'God is my oath' or 'God's promise,' reflecting a profound spiritual connection. Interestingly, some scholars also speculate that Isela may draw from Germanic origins, where the prefix 'is' translates to 'ice' or 'iron.' This dual heritage adds an intriguing layer to the name, highlighting its versatility and the blend of historical significance behind it.

The name Isela has carved out a special place for itself among Hispanic communities across North and South America, particularly flourishing in Mexico and the southwestern United States. 3. Variations and nicknames of Isela

The name Isela, with its gentle sound and flowing cadence, is a beautiful testament to the intersection of various cultures and languages. Within Hispanic communities, Isela is not just a derivative of Isabel or Gisela; it has blossomed into a name that can stand independently, embodying its own identity. Variations such as Isella, Iselah, and the more European Gisela or Gisella further showcase its adaptability and broad appeal. In Mexico, where Isela saw a surge in popularity during the mid-20th century, one might also encounter the spelling Ysela, which not only preserves the same pronunciation but also adds an intriguing visual twist. This rich array of forms reflects the name's journey and its resonance across different cultures and generations.

Isela, a name rich in history and cultural significance, has given rise to a variety of endearing nicknames that reflect the warmth and affection of family and friends. Among the most widely used diminutives are Ise, Isie, and Ela, which offer a more intimate connection to the name. In many Spanish-speaking households, you might hear Iselita or the charming Chela, terms that convey a sense of closeness and love. English speakers have also embraced this name, often opting for the trendy Izzy, which resonates with names like Isabella and Isabelle. Beyond these common variations, more unique nicknames such as Lita, Sela, and occasionally Ella emerge, although the latter can sometimes lead to confusion with its standalone counterpart.
